The Kenya Wildlife Service has launch hunt for a cheetah which is believed to have killed fourteen goats in Muthetheni, village, Mwala sub-county.

David Mutwiwa a warden told this writer on Wednesday that they have put in place measures to contain the animal. 

"Yes we established its a cheetah we are only waiting for it to strike you know it's a fast-moving animal it's not easy to keep track of it, "said Mutwiwa on phone. 

He noted that it's possible the cheetah escaped from one of the ranches in Machakos.

" We have several ranches in Machakos such as Late Mutula Kilonzo's ranch, Kapiti ranch among others the animal could have strayed from any of them in a bid to hunt food," he said.

He urged residents to report in case they see any wild animal so that they can take action.

"I would like to ask residents to report immediately if there is an attack by a wild animal or even if they see any wild animal roaming around so that we may take the necessary action," he said. 

On Sunday night 14 goats were killed and their blood sucked by this animal thus prompting the KWS to swing in action.
